Johann Sebastian Bach - Prelude in C Major

Johann Sebastian Bach was a German composer and musician of the Baroque period, and he is widely regarded as one of the greatest composers in the history of Western classical music. Here are some interesting facts about him and the Prelude in C Major:

  1. Prelude in C Major: The Prelude in C Major is part of Johann Sebastian Bach's "The Well-Tempered Clavier," specifically Book I. It's a collection of solo keyboard music, and the preludes and fugues in this work are written in all major and minor keys.

  2. The Well-Tempered Clavier: This collection consists of two volumes, each containing 24 preludes and fugues, one in each major and minor key. It's a landmark in the history of Western classical music and is often studied by musicians and students for its technical and expressive challenges.

  3. Baroque Period: Bach lived during the Baroque period, which spanned roughly from 1600 to 1750. This era is characterized by ornate and elaborate musical compositions, and Bach's works are considered some of the finest examples of Baroque music.

  4. Bach's Legacy: Bach's music was not widely appreciated during his lifetime, and he was more recognized as a skilled organist and harpsichordist. However, in the centuries following his death, his works gained immense popularity and have had a lasting impact on classical music.

  5. Family of Musicians: Bach came from a family of musicians, and many of his relatives were also composers. He had a large family himself, with 20 children, several of whom became notable musicians.

  6. Master of Counterpoint: Bach was a master of counterpoint, the art of combining different musical lines in a way that is harmonically interesting and structurally sound. His works often showcase intricate counterpoint, demonstrating his technical prowess and creative genius.

The Prelude in C Major is a beautiful and uplifting piece, showcasing Bach's mastery of harmony and structure. It remains a favorite among musicians and listeners alike.
